Video settings
- Main game is 380x284, 4:3 aspect ratio, which is scaled with nearest neighbor filtering and added black bars. Optional mode for 160x284, 9:16 aspect ratio called tate mode.

Vertex Shader Error
- Complete error says
FATAL ERROR in Vertex Shader compilation, ShaderName: shaderTemplate, D3DXCompile failed - result, at gml_Object_objControlerN_Draw_64
. - This is caused by game missing certain DirectX component and it's not included as redistributable, so user has to manually download and install it.
